Program RSWBO052 (Change Object Directory Entries) can be used to change package name/Development class for any object like SAP Script or TAble or Program etc...
>Procedure:
>>1. Execute the Report RSWBO052.
>>2. Provide selection parameter values
>>3. Press F8
>>4. Select a line or Object name
>>5. Press F6
>>6. Than go to Objects->Change Object Directory

if you only want to change the development class for one object, you can do this directly in the SE80 with the context menu.
- mark the object
- right mouse button to open the context menu
- choose Other functions
- choose Change Package Assignment
(in older release there might be another menu name like development class)
